In the passage, the phrase "withering injustice" is used to describe the suffering and oppression that millions of Negro slaves experienced before the Emancipation Proclamation was signed. Let's break down the explanation: Emancipation Proclamation: The Emancipation Proclamation was a significant executive order issued by President Abraham Lincoln during the American Civil War. It declared that all enslaved people in Confederate territory were to be set free. This proclamation marked a crucial step towards the abolition of slavery in the United States.

"Withering Injustice": The phrase "withering injustice" is used to characterize the severe and cruel mistreatment that enslaved Africans endured prior to their emancipation. "Withering" suggests a gradual, harmful, and deteriorating impact, while "injustice" refers to unfair treatment or oppression. The phrase emphasizes the immense suffering and cruelty inflicted upon enslaved individuals through slavery's inhumane conditions and practices.

Context: The passage mentions that the Emancipation Proclamation came as a "beacon light of hope to millions of Negro slaves who had been seared in the flames of withering injustice." This context indicates that the proclamation brought hope to those who had suffered from the unjust and harsh treatment of slavery.

Symbolism: The use of "beacon light of hope" contrasts with the concept of "withering injustice." The beacon light symbolizes a guiding source of hope, shining in contrast to the darkness of oppression and injustice.

what are Connotation and Denotation words

Answers

DENOTATION: The direct definition of the word that you find in the dictionary.

CONNOTATION: The emotional suggestions of a word, that is not literal.
